Punteggio 16.5/20 · Da bere 2010-2017, Tamlyn Currin, jancisrobinson.com, Feb 2010

This is the estate's regular bottling. Sweet fruit and tight black olive bitterness entwined. Subtle and variegated, elegant, but real iron-bar tannins. (TC)

Punteggio 89/100 · Stephen Tanzer, Vinous, Jul 2009

Good deep red. Slightly musky aromas of currant, plum, chocolate, mocha and spicecake. A moderately rich, sweet midweight with slightly exotic flavors of fruity Venezuelan chocolate and mocha. Finishes with chewy tannins and a late hint of leather.

Punteggio 92/100 · Da bere 2013-2019,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Jun 2009

His 2004 Brunello di Montalcino is full-bodied and rich in its dark red fruit, mocha, spices and French oak. It reveals terrific density in a round style that is supported by firm yet well-integrated tannins. Warm notes from the oak give the wine an additional level of volume on the finish. In 2004 Mantengoli vinified the Brunello in rotary fermenters and wood uprights. The wine spent two years in French oak casks and barrels.
